The Challenge: Disorganized Workflows
The startup, Creative Solutions, faced a common challenge: disorganized workflows. Teams were often bogged down by repetitive tasks, from drafting proposals to creating reports. The lack of standardized documents led to inconsistencies and wasted time. Employees spent hours formatting and revising documents instead of focusing on creative work.
Recognizing the need for a change, the leadership team decided to explore solutions that could streamline their processes. They sought a way to standardize documents and reduce manual effort while maintaining flexibility in their work. This led them to consider PDF templates as a viable option.
Why PDF Templates? The Decision-Making Process
The decision to implement PDF templates stemmed from a desire for consistency and efficiency. Unlike traditional word processors, PDF templates offer a controlled format that ensures documents look professional and are easy to share. The team conducted a thorough analysis of potential solutions and found that PDF templates could solve several issues:
- Standardization of documents across the team
- Reduction in formatting errors
- Faster document creation with pre-built templates
- Ease of collaboration with clients and stakeholders
After weighing the pros and cons, Creative Solutions decided to invest in a library of customizable PDF templates. They aimed to create a suite of documents that would cater to various needs within the organization.
Implementation: Getting Started with PDF Templates
The implementation process began with identifying key document types that needed templates. These included project proposals, client reports, and internal meeting notes. The team collaborated with graphic designers to create visually appealing and functional templates that aligned with their brand identity.
Once the templates were designed, the next step involved training the staff on how to use them effectively. This included workshops and hands-on sessions to familiarize everyone with the new tools. The goal was to ensure that employees could easily manage the templates and customize them as needed without sacrificing quality.

Results: A Boost in Productivity
The impact of implementing PDF templates was immediate and significant. Within just a few weeks, the team noticed a marked increase in productivity. Here are some key outcomes:
- Document creation time was reduced by 50%.
- Team members reported feeling less stressed due to streamlined processes.
- Errors in documents fell by 30%, leading to fewer revisions.
- Client satisfaction improved as proposals and reports were delivered faster and with a consistent format.
The newfound efficiency allowed team members to allocate more time to creative tasks. Instead of getting bogged down in administrative work, they could focus on strategy and innovation, which ultimately benefitted their clients.
